The Loan Documents Required
 To be approved for a loan, you need to know the loan documents required for your sources of income, your debts, and your credit history. You may have already given your lender the necessary information to at least pre-qualify you for a loan. Now is the time to apply formally for a loan, filling out a complete application, and supplying us with documents that verify the information that you have given us. Having the proper documentation makes the loan process much quicker and easier for everyone. Below you will find the documentation that you should prepare when you are applying for a loan: If your income comes from a salary: Original W-2s for the past two years. Original paycheck stubs covering most recent 30 days If you are self-employed: Tax forms for the past two years Your current account balance Declarations of Gains and Losses from the beginning of the year If you have income from other sources: Pensions, etc. - Authorization letter(s) Real Estate Properties - Tax forms for the past two years - Rental contract(s) Other - Any proof that you are receiving other sources of income If you have checking or savings accounts: Past three months statements If you have co-borrowers who would like to be approved together with you for the loan: The name(s) of the co-borrower(s) If you do not have a credit history, do not give up. Our Home Loan Consultants will do everything possible to help you get a loan: Gas and electricity payment receipts Telephone payment receipts Rent payment receipts Any evidence of regular and timely monthly payments you have made. This can include auto of life insurance payment receipts, furniture or jewelry payment receipts, catalog purchase payments, computer payments or encyclopedia payments.
